Course Details
- Introduction to IoT Protocols in Pharmaceutical Production
- Understanding Industrial IoT (IIoT)
- Importance of Standardized IoT Protocols in Pharmaceutical Production
- Overview of Common IoT Protocols: MQTT, CoAP, AMQP
- MQTT (Message Queuing Telemetry Transport) for Pharmaceutical Production
- CoAP (Constrained Application Protocol) in IoT for Pharmaceutical Applications
- AMQP (Advanced Message Queuing Protocol) for Secure Data Transfer
- IoT Protocol Security for Pharmaceutical Production
- Designing IoT Architecture for Pharmaceutical Production
- Implementing and Managing IoT Protocols in Pharmaceutical Production
